Answer

BEADY

BEADY is an adjective used to describe eyes that are small, round, and gleaming, often giving an impression of sharpness or suspicion. The word derives from the noun bead, referencing the small, round shape of decorative beads. It is commonly used in phrases like beady eyes or beady little eyes to create a vivid image of watchful or piercing vision.
